Previous patches cause minor test breakage, e.g:
exp: nft 'add rule ip mangle INPUT iifname "iifname" tcp dport 80 ct state invalid,untracked  counter synproxy sack-perm timestamp wscale 7 mss 1460'
res: nft 'add rule ip mangle INPUT iifname "iifname" tcp dport 80 ct state invalid,untracked  counter synproxy sack-perm timestamp wscale 7 mss 1460 '

So fix up the ->xlate callbacks of the affected modules to not print a
tailing space character.

I am considering something like this:

| diff --git a/libxtables/xtables.c b/libxtables/xtables.c
| index 479dbae078156..367eefaba8e74 100644
| --- a/libxtables/xtables.c
| +++ b/libxtables/xtables.c
| @@ -2496,6 +2496,11 @@ static void __xt_xlate_add(struct xt_xlate *xl, enum xt_xlate_type type,
|         struct xt_xlate_buf *buf = &xl->buf[type];
|         int len;
|  
| +       if (buf->off && !isspace(buf->data[buf->off - 1])) {
| +               buf->data[buf->off] = ' ';
| +               buf->off++;
| +               buf->rem--;
| +       }
|         len = vsnprintf(buf->data + buf->off, buf->rem, fmt, ap);
|         if (len < 0 || len >= buf->rem)
|                 xtables_error(RESOURCE_PROBLEM, "OOM");

Maybe it needs an extra xt_xlate_add_nospc() but it should eliminate the
majority of the "whitespace here or there or not at all" fiddling all over the
code. WDYT?
